A note from Jake (Team Hydra) about /Media and /Plex:
This mirror has been serving roughly 5 TB of traffic every day against a 40 TB library backed by a wall of physical disks. That kind of pull is unsustainable for one person to keep running on a home connection, and the wear on the disks (plus the bandwidth contention) was starting to cause outages and buffering for my family and friends on the Plex server that lives on the same storage.
I really didn't want to take it down. A few users abusing the open mirror made it impossible to keep this open to the world, so a small bit of friction is what's left to give it a chance at staying online for the people who'll use it responsibly.
Here's how it works now:
- Apply once with your email + a short note about why you'd use it.
- Once approved, enter your email here and we'll send you a magic link.
- Clicking the link whitelists your current IP for 90 days, no passwords.
- If your IP changes (new ISP, mobile, travel), just re-enter your email to get a new link.
